Cardi B goes from rapper to basketball player
Cardi B made her claim to fame through rapping but her new series proves that she is a multi-talented celebrity with her new series “Cardi Tries” featured on Facebook Messenger. The rapper is known for her exuberant personality that shines in each episode starring Cardi B trying something new.
The series is a complete laugh riot that will display some new talents and explore some interesting experiences with the hilarious commentator Cardi B. This series is about experiencing something new rather than focusing on success while she does it all with nearly three-inch-long fingernails.

While she’s explored new roles including wife and mother, the celebrity rapper will be trying completely new experiences with weekly episodes. The rapper will be trying out new experiences including ballet, stunt car driving, basketball, making sushi, crafting wigs, playing video games, ranching, and teaching kindergarten.
The best part of the series is the guest teachers including dance legend Debbie Allen teaching ballet and basketball pro Damian Lillard coaching Cardi. The first two episodes feature the rapper learning new skills from professionals in their respected fields with Cardi’s hilarious commentary.
The series features a new episode every Thursday with the last episode available on February 4 on Facebook Messenger’s promoting the new Watch Together feature.
